TORONTO -- Redknee (TSX:RKN), a leading provider of business-critical billing, charging and customer care software and solutions for communications service providers, is pleased to announce that it is expanding its strategic alliance with Microsoft Corp. to support Redknee’s strategy to deliver on-premise, private cloud, and public cloud-based converged billing solutions. The integration of Redknee’s real-time converged billing platform to Windows Azure will reinforce the commitment by Redknee and Microsoft to develop solutions that deliver greater scalability and agility while reducing capital expenditure for communications service providers across the world.

Redknee’s expanded cloud offering will enable service providers in competitive and fast growing markets to invest in a real-time converged billing and customer care solution based on the open and scalable Windows Azure public cloud. It will bring additional flexibility to Redknee’s multi-tenant converged billing solution, which enables service providers to scale as required with a ‘pay as your grow’ model and minimises risk. Redknee’s cloud solution is supporting the growth of group operators, Tier 1 sub-brands, MVNOs, and MVNEs by enabling them to reduce CAPEX, standardize their billing operations, and launch into new markets quickly and effectively.
